
2.0 INSTALLATION
Provide adequate ventilation and combustion air, see “COmbusTION aNd vENTIlaTION aIr
PrOvIsIONs” section. Provide adequate accessibility clearance for servicing and operating the heater.
Never obstruct the front opening of the heater.
As long as clearance to combustibles is kept within the required distances, the most desirable and beneficial
location for a heater is in the centre of a building, thereby allowing the most efficient use of the heat created.
The location of windows, doors and the traffic flow in the room where the heater is to be located should be
considered.

2.1 COmBuSTION ANd vENTILATION AIr prOvISIONS
This heater shall not be installed in a confined space or unusually tight construction unless provisions are
provided for adequate combustion and ventilation air.
The National Fuel Gas Code, ANSI Z223.1 defines a confined space as a space whose volume is less than 50
cubic feet per 1,000 Btu per hour (4.8 m3 per kw) of the aggregate input rating of all appliances installed in that
space and an unconfined space as a space whose volume is not less than 50 cubic feet per 1,000 Btu per
hour (4.8 m3 per kw) of the aggregate input rating of all appliances installed in that space. Rooms communi-
cating directly with the space in which the appliances are installed, through openings not furnished with doors
are considered a part of the unconfined space.
The GVFS60 is rated at 30,000 BTUs per hour and therefore requires a minimum unconfined space of 1,500
cubic feet.
